How to Install and Uninstall libgl1-mesa-dev Package on Ubuntu 16.04 LTS (Xenial Xerus)

Last updated: October 04,2024

1. Install "libgl1-mesa-dev" package

This guide covers the steps necessary to install libgl1-mesa-dev on Ubuntu 16.04 LTS (Xenial Xerus)

$ sudo apt update $ sudo apt install libgl1-mesa-dev

2. Uninstall "libgl1-mesa-dev" package

Please follow the guidelines below to uninstall libgl1-mesa-dev on Ubuntu 16.04 LTS (Xenial Xerus):

$ sudo apt remove libgl1-mesa-dev $ sudo apt autoclean && sudo apt autoremove

3. Information about the libgl1-mesa-dev package on Ubuntu 16.04 LTS (Xenial Xerus)

Package: libgl1-mesa-dev
Architecture: amd64
Version: 18.0.5-0ubuntu0~16.04.1
Multi-Arch: same
Priority: extra
Section: libdevel
Source: mesa
Origin: Ubuntu
Maintainer: Ubuntu X-SWAT
Original-Maintainer: Debian X Strike Force
Bugs: https://bugs.launchpad.net/ubuntu/+filebug
Installed-Size: 71
Provides: libgl-dev
Depends: mesa-common-dev (= 18.0.5-0ubuntu0~16.04.1), libgl1-mesa-glx (= 18.0.5-0ubuntu0~16.04.1), libdrm-dev (>= 2.4.74), libx11-dev, libx11-xcb-dev, libxcb-dri3-dev, libxcb-present-dev, libxcb-sync-dev, libxshmfence-dev, libxcb-dri2-0-dev, libxcb-glx0-dev, libxdamage-dev, libxext-dev, libxfixes-dev, libxxf86vm-dev, x11proto-dri2-dev (>= 2.6), x11proto-gl-dev (>= 1.4.14)
Conflicts: libgl-dev
Replaces: libgl-dev
Filename: pool/main/m/mesa/libgl1-mesa-dev_18.0.5-0ubuntu0~16.04.1_amd64.deb
Size: 4456
MD5sum: 6221f569f12ab282464f3457daef298c
SHA1: 64c234e744963f4bdd89f0cb29744424c47953cd
SHA256: a3232cb4997a1372da89e5e2b9d35238d15fc6fd34a66015fb3b1780f5c31bcb
SHA512: 28d1fa50322ee2d16ccf8bcc2d3cd7289445069ad2f743e2a3a5bc3268507b1955baca33d64ffed62082728d004e463e4a58e1381281fe98ba8bd76a10f07883
Homepage: https://mesa3d.org/
Description-en: free implementation of the OpenGL API -- GLX development files
This version of Mesa provides GLX and DRI capabilities: it is capable of
both direct and indirect rendering. For direct rendering, it can use DRI
modules from the libgl1-mesa-dri package to accelerate drawing.
.
This package includes headers and static libraries for compiling
programs with Mesa.
.
For a complete description of Mesa, please look at the libgl1-mesa-glx
package.
Description-md5: edeb377b6e64f69c00b2215e4025a28a
Task: ubuntu-sdk-libs-dev
Supported: 5y

Package: libgl1-mesa-dev
Priority: extra
Section: libdevel
Installed-Size: 67
Maintainer: Ubuntu X-SWAT
Original-Maintainer: Debian X Strike Force
Architecture: amd64
Source: mesa
Version: 11.2.0-1ubuntu2
Replaces: libgl-dev
Provides: libgl-dev
Depends: mesa-common-dev (= 11.2.0-1ubuntu2), libgl1-mesa-glx (= 11.2.0-1ubuntu2), libdrm-dev (>= 2.4.65), libx11-dev, libx11-xcb-dev, libxcb-dri3-dev, libxcb-present-dev, libxcb-sync-dev, libxshmfence-dev, libxcb-dri2-0-dev, libxcb-glx0-dev, libxdamage-dev, libxext-dev, libxfixes-dev, libxxf86vm-dev, x11proto-dri2-dev (>= 2.6), x11proto-gl-dev (>= 1.4.14)
Conflicts: libgl-dev
Filename: pool/main/m/mesa/libgl1-mesa-dev_11.2.0-1ubuntu2_amd64.deb
Size: 4410
MD5sum: 36b3c22686d798d6c4429d224e6d3abf
SHA1: 0dbe54b5eedfe391c5648dd29e6916e0209b961d
SHA256: 4aabae0db9a46224e228f4b71d712a23c477b4e7af8b6b5c37510f25d144e325
Description-en: free implementation of the OpenGL API -- GLX development files
This version of Mesa provides GLX and DRI capabilities: it is capable of
both direct and indirect rendering. For direct rendering, it can use DRI
modules from the libgl1-mesa-dri package to accelerate drawing.
.
This package includes headers and static libraries for compiling
programs with Mesa.
.
For a complete description of Mesa, please look at the libgl1-mesa-glx
package.
Description-md5: edeb377b6e64f69c00b2215e4025a28a
Multi-Arch: same
Homepage: http://mesa3d.org/
Bugs: https://bugs.launchpad.net/ubuntu/+filebug
Origin: Ubuntu
Supported: 9m
Task: ubuntu-sdk-libs-dev